Hello, I'm relocating from Bethel to the Anchor Point area and plan to continue trapping around there. Looking to find beaver, otter, hopefully some coyote and wolverine if there are any around there. Primarily used conibears and snares in the past, but got some Bridger 5 on the way to try out. Any advice you guys have would be great.

Also How do I contact the local trapper association?

Thanks

Not much trapping around Anchor Point. The refuge is all but closed, maybe a little in the Caribou hills. You may
need to buy a boat and think about Otter along the coast.
